
"Two West Virginia National Guard members were critically wounded after being shot near the White House. Officials have described the attack as a targeted shooting. "Police say a lone suspect opened fire on a National Guard member at about 2:15pm local time (19:15 GMT). The suspect, who was also shot during the confrontation, was taken to a hospital for treatment and remains under police custody. It appears to be a lone gunman who raised a firearm and ambushed these members of the National Guard, Jeffery Carroll, executive assistant chief, told reporters."
"Approximately 2,200 National Guard members have been deployed across the US capital, including 925 from the DC National Guard and more than 1,200 from other states. Law enforcement officers secure the area after a shooting in downtown Washington, DC, November 26, 2025 [AFP] The National Guard is a reserve branch of the US military that can be called up during emergencies at home, such as natural disasters or civil unrest, and can also support missions overseas."
Two West Virginia National Guard members were critically wounded after being shot near the White House in a busy tourist area one day before Thanksgiving. Officials described the incident as a targeted shooting and identified an Afghan national as the suspect. Police say a lone suspect opened fire around 14:15 local time, was shot during the confrontation, taken to hospital and remains in custody. Witness accounts indicate the suspect ambushed unaware guards, one of whom returned fire. President Donald Trump condemned the attack as terror and ordered extra scrutiny of Afghans admitted under the prior administration. About 2,200 National Guard personnel are deployed in the capital.
